Sheena Cameron- PD on writing

The writing book


Read sentences – clap full stops – helps them recognise capital letters and full stops.


Recognise structure of text types –prepares them to understand and comprehension.


Notice punctuation e.g. narrative – look for speech marks, exclamation mark, punctuation marks.


Notice sentence starters. Make a sentence using one of these.

 Approaches in Writing
M Modelled – watch me and notice – I do
-       Shared – I show you, you help me – We do
-       Guided – kids doing the writing and LC guides, prompts, supports ( writer’s workshop) - work with one group (check on focus for the day & celebrate success) & others do independent - We do
-       Independent – Capable, not so capable – You do
Generating Ideas for writing

Do something, look at things, listen to sounds – story, music
-       Use drama – teacher gives instructions, learners act
-       Video – union of/is strength
-       Video:  the kid should see this – Pygmy seahorse
-       Note taking and videos – put a star next to best note
-       www.the literacy shed.com
-       www.broadpanda.com – kids playing around the world – motivation for writing sentences – great starter
-       Stop at a sentence and get learners to describe a character
-       Talk topic – Would you rather: meet ancestors - past, meet great grandchild – future, Be invisible or be able to fly
-       Writing notebook – learners put topics they want to write about – choose your topic
-       www.gopro - get motivations
-       My  most disgusting dinner

Maths Progression

Today, we learnt about maths progression in our ELT. 

Maths hub is linked with maths progressions. We can talk to the learners and update the maths progression. Grey is for learners working collaboratively with others, Green is for group sessions, Orange is for learners working independently and Black is for what learners are able to do by themselves which the learning coach dates and initials.

ELL Support Programme


ELL Support Programme by Karyn
Where and what  the learners are doing?
It takes about 20-25 minutes duration for each lesson
It is the time to build the learners language. They learn to make simple sentence in their foundation programme. They learn the structure, concept and track to check whether the language is building up in them.


Quick 60 is based on a cyclic process the new word and skill that is developed today is repeated in the book today, tomorrow, and the next day,  it is also repeated in the Quick write. The new skill and word are repeated for the next few days but not covered in detail by the presenter of the programme.

Working collaboratively within our team

iExplore set up
21/2/2018

We started thinking about how to improve our habitat iExplore time as a team. We came up with different ideas and finally  we decided to choose one area based on our strength and improve it. I have chosen the construction  and science area.
We discussed in our end of the day informal meeting, what are the things could be added in our area. We decided to add lots of books around our habitat, so that the learners could access the books related to that topic and extend their learning what they are interested in. For example if we are going to set up the construction area, we decided to display some posters, signs, words related to that area and books. We thought it will help the learners to develop their literacy, numeracy, social, motor and cognitive skills.
We decided, each LC will add their planning in the iExplore doc and write our observation at the end of the day.






What next?
We have noticed the books are finally end up going into the library area. We should talk to the learners to keep the books or resources in the same area. We need to interact with the learners and ask lots of open ended questions to extend their learning. We need to role model the learners how to take care of the books and how to use it to gather information.
